I have a rather big problem. I bought an Xecuter 2.2Lite+, installed it, and updated the cromwell bios to 2.12dev. Then, I decided it was time to install evox. So I downloaded the EvoX bios, burned it to an ISO CD, and loaded it into the drive. It said it was erasing, then flashing. When the flashing was done the xbox turned itself off. I turned it back on, only to find that it turns itself off, on, off, and on again and gives me a black screen. I figured I should just buy the programmer and use it to reflash the chip. So I did. Only I reflashed the chip about 20 times with different BIOS's and none of them work. I still get the same result, on off on off on with the black screen. If this has happend to anyone else, can you please give me an idea of what I need to do to fix it. I just want to re-flash it with the legal cromwell bios so it will work again. Any help anyone could provide is appreciated. Thanks.
